For $3 per person per trip, riders can access any destination within the service area from 6 a.m. to 9 p.m., Monday through Friday and from 9 a.m. to 9 p.m. on Saturdays. Riders can also purchase a ViaPass for a current cost of $15 per week and ride up to four times per day all week long. Arlington was one of the first cities in the nation to offer on-demand ridesharing as an innovative public transportation solution. The service is designed to provide affordable transportation to key areas of Arlington, allowing riders to access entertainment, shopping and dining options, work or school, and even medical appointments. The current Via service area is bounded by Lamar Boulevard on the north, Fielder Road on the west, State Highway 360 on the east and Interstate 20 on the south and includes destinations such as Downtown, UT Arlington, major hospitals, the Entertainment District, the Parks Mall, Arlington Highlands, and the CentrePort TRE Station. This area serves approximately 120,000 residents and 83,000 jobs. In 2019, the service area will expand to capture some neighborhoods, businesses, and other popular destinations east of SH 360. The estimated cost for the one-year renewal is $1,802,375, with the City providing a portion of the funding in amount not to exceed of $995,000 and the Federal Transit Administration providing the remaining funding in an amount not to exceed $807,375. Approximately $300,000 of fare revenue will also support the program. Drive.ai Autonomous Shuttle Schedule Change Arlington residents, employees and visitors have even more opportunities to catch a ride in one of the City’s on-demand, self-driving shuttles. The Drive.ai shuttle service, which launched Oct. 19, 2018, now operates between 11 a.m. to 4 p.m. Monday through Friday, in addition to during Cowboys home games and major events at the Arlington Convention Center and Esports Stadium Arlington. Passengers can hail a Drive.ai self-driving vehicle at conveniently located kiosks within the service area to connect with employment centers, restaurants, entertainment venues, public recreational spaces, and the Convention Center. Drive.ai also offers a mobile app that riders can download and use to request a vehicle. The shuttle service is free of charge. Simply follow the instructions at the kiosk or in the app to register and hail a ride.
